Five 100 watt transmitters combined is 2500 watts PEP that you have to worry
about at the antenna port.

> Almost everything about the argument is frequency dependant. I do a lot
> of
> work at 800 mHz. Often I will combine six or seven 100 watt transmitters
> to
> a single antenna with combiner cavities and circulators. N Connectors
> will
> often fail if all the base stations come up at the same time. When
> working
> at .5 KW and above at 800 mHz or higher, I would not consider N or
> PL259.
> 
> There can be some weakness of both PL259 and N at HF. I switched to one
> of
> the 75 meter arrays (involved 807s) once while running war emergency
> power
> on 20 meters and blew a PL259 off the cable and started a small plastic
> fire. The Henry Radio 4k Ultra amp uses a special "high power" N looking
> connector on the back of the amp that is very different and not
> compatible
> with standard. I think the price for a single connector is in the $150
> range.
> 
> Things can go very wrong when even a small mistake occurs at high power.
> You
> cannot switch off-line fast enough to avoid these often violent
> failures.

> PL 259s I've personally witness run at 2Kw carrier, 10 Kw pep.
> 
> N's AND BNC's I've seen about 5-6 kw carrier, 100 percent modulated.
> 
> LC I've seen go to about 55Kw, modulated.
> 
> I've seen the DIN go in the neighborhood of 140Kw input (linear amp, NOT
> plate mod xmitter).  Estimates put the carrier at around 80.
> 
> Putting ANY vswr on these connectors REALLY degrade them.  ALSO, I've
> found
> MAKE SURE you don't put the connector where it will be in an
> installation
> where current can soar.  Believe it or not, the N and BNC are the WORST
> for
> multiband.  I've seen more of them meltdown than I have PL connectors on
> multi-band, tuna fed antennas.  LOTS more surface area on a PL 259 than
> a N
> or BNC....  Means more current carrying at low freqs and more area for
> skin
> effect at higher freq's.  The downside is they are NOT impedance
> constant,
> and the quality REALLY varies on PL \ SO connectors.
> 
> Anywho, my unprofessional take on hi power and connections.  Feeding
> yagi's
> gets tricky, too.

> >>> DIN connectors vs Type N .......
> >>>
> >>> Is there a larger cable that mates with the DIN connector ?
> >> They mate with the same hardline and the RG-213 and larger soft
> cables
> >> cables as an N.
> >>
> >>
> >>> What's the advantage / disadvantages of the DIN ?
> >> At HF, zero. An N and RG-213 will handle many times the legal limit.
> The
> >> DIN
> >> is popular with the 20-40KW and up CB crowd and the hams running that
> >> level.
> >
> > Maybe if you don't try to cover all of 75 or 160, but I've blown out N
> > connectors (Amphenols no less) running no more than the legal limit on
> > 75 a number of times. I use a tuner so I can cover all of both bands
> and
> > have not had good luck with N connectors on either of those two bands.
> > On 40 I not only can use N connectors, but RG8X, and CNT240 at the
> legal
> > limit.
> >
> >>   At high VHF and UHF the connector is the weak link so a DIN can run
> >> cool in
> >> a 1500W + 432 EME amp running data modes. I run N at 1500W on 2M and
> they
> >> run cool as long as its a quality USA brand. They run decidedly warm
> at
> >> that
> >> level on 222.
> >>
> >> I havent dared run my big 432 amp close to that level yet until all
> the
> >> feed
> >> line and antenna connectors are upgraded.
